Day 87: Cottonwood Pumpkin Spiced Ale


Name: Cottonwood Pumpkin Spiced Ale
Brewer: Foothills Brewing Co. (Winston Salem, NC)
Classification: Pumpkin Ale
Alcohol: 4.5%

Thoughts: Earlier this year Carolina Beer Company, which made Cottonwood Pumpkin Spiced Ale was bought by another NC Brewery, Foothills. There is nothing hugely important about that, but it does mean that that this beer could have been slightly tweaked in the months since it's new owners started brewing it. This Cottonwood Pumpkin pours a murky reddish brown with a bubbling head that thinly laced the glass. The smell hit my nose before the beer hit the table. The cinnamon, brown sugar and allspice infused aroma was hard-hitting and motley. I know I was in love with Harvest Time, but the taste of this Pumpkin Ale is even better. The spice is reserved, but the sweetness and malt flavor was dynamite! It was whole-heartedly brewed and incredibly well balanced. This is the new Pumpkin Ale to beat.  

Rating: 87/100
